Best Platforms for HVAC Web Design
When it comes to HVAC web design, the platform you choose significantly impacts everything from speed and usability to search performance. Selecting the right one helps ensure your site converts visitors into paying customers, rather than losing them to competitors.
1. WordPress: The Most Popular Choice for HVAC Websites
WordPress is a versatile platform that suits both small businesses and larger HVAC companies with multiple services. Its wide range of plugins and themes makes it easy to customize while still being user-friendly.
- Mobile-responsive themes: Many WordPress themes automatically adapt to mobile devices, which is essential since most HVAC customers search for services on their phones when they need assistance. A mobile-friendly design makes it easier for prospects to book jobs on the go.
- SEO plugins: Tools like Yoast SEO provide step-by-step guidance on optimizing titles, descriptions, and content. This makes WordPress an excellent option for HVAC companies that want strong visibility in local search results.
- Lead-generation tools: Plugins like Gravity Forms or Contact Form 7 let you create service request forms or quote requests. These integrations turn your website into a consistent lead-generation machine.
2. Wix: Simplicity and Speed for HVAC Websites
Wix is ideal for HVAC companies that want a quick launch without needing technical skills. Its drag-and-drop builder makes it possible to design a professional site in less time.
- Intuitive editor: With drag-and-drop tools, even HVAC owners with no design experience can create pages that look clean and professional. This simplicity reduces development costs and saves time.
- SEO features: Wix includes built-in SEO prompts that guide you through adding keywords and adjusting metadata. These features are beneficial for smaller HVAC businesses looking to establish a local presence.
- App integrations: The Wix App Market offers tools such as booking systems and customer chat options. For HVAC teams, these integrations make it easier to schedule jobs and answer customer questions in real-time.
3. Squarespace: Elegant Design for HVAC Businesses
Squarespace is ideal for HVAC companies seeking a polished appearance without extensive customization. Its templates emphasize modern, visual design while still providing essential functionality.
- Professional templates: Squarespace themes are renowned for their clean lines and strong visuals, making them an ideal fit for HVAC businesses that want to showcase their services and customer testimonials.
- Built-in booking tools: The platform features native scheduling capabilities that enable customers to book service calls directly online. This streamlines scheduling for both your team and your clients.
- Analytics tracking: Squarespace includes basic reporting tools that help HVAC companies see which pages are getting the most attention. These insights can inform future updates aimed at improving performance.
4. Shopify: Perfect for HVAC Companies With E-Commerce Needs
For HVAC companies that sell parts, filters, or accessories online, Shopify is a natural fit. Its e-commerce focus provides everything needed for online sales and inventory management.
- Secure payments: Shopify provides safe and reliable checkout options, giving customers confidence to make purchases directly on your site. This is especially important when processing credit card transactions for high-ticket HVAC items.
- Inventory management: The platform tracks stock levels, processes orders, and automates shipping updates. For HVAC suppliers or companies that sell parts, this reduces errors and saves time.
- Built-in marketing tools: Shopify integrates with email marketing and social media platforms. This makes it easier to promote HVAC products and run promotions without third-party tools.
5. Webflow: Customization Without Compromise
Webflow is ideal for HVAC companies that want a highly customized design without relying on heavy coding. It blends advanced design flexibility with strong SEO controls.
- Custom layouts: Webflow provides complete control over page structure and styling, enabling HVAC businesses to create websites that are unique rather than template-based. This flexibility helps match the design closely to your brand identity.
- Advanced SEO features: The platform allows detailed editing of titles, metadata, and structured data. These features improve HVAC websites’ chances of appearing in local search results.
- Responsive design: Webflow automatically adjusts websites for optimal viewing on mobile, tablet, and desktop devices. For HVAC businesses, this ensures that whether a customer is at home or on the go, the site loads correctly and is easy to use.
Why Professional Web Design for HVAC Businesses Matters
Builds Credibility and Trust
Customers often judge the quality of your service by the quality of your website. A professional design gives your business a polished, trustworthy appearance from the first click:
- Strong first impression: People form opinions within seconds, so a clean, modern design signals that your company is established and reliable.
- Consistent branding: Colors, fonts, and messaging match across every page, giving customers confidence that they’re dealing with a reputable business.
- Professional visuals: High-quality images of your team, work, and equipment help humanize your brand and build trust before the first conversation.
Improves Local Search Performance
A professionally built HVAC website doesn’t just look good; it’s structured to help local customers find you. This goes beyond keywords and into how the site is designed:
- Optimized layout for search engines: Pages are organized to ensure search engines can clearly understand your services and service areas.
- Local-friendly content: Information such as your city, service area, and customer reviews is placed in high-visibility spots to enhance relevance in local searches.
- Mobile optimization for on-the-go searches: Many HVAC customers search on their phones, and a responsive site ensures they can find and contact you quickly.
Boosts Conversion Rates
A good design keeps visitors engaged, but a great design motivates them to take action. Professional web design for HVAC focuses on converting interest into service requests:
- Strategic placement of CTAs: Buttons and links are placed where visitors are most likely to click, increasing the chances of a booking.
- Clear value presentation: Services, benefits, and pricing are easy to understand, making it simpler for customers to choose you over competitors.
- Frictionless booking paths: The fewer steps it takes to request a service, the more likely visitors are to follow through.
Enhances User Experience
A site should be easy to navigate for any visitor, whether they’re in a rush or just browsing. Professional design ensures smooth, frustration-free browsing:
- Logical navigation menus: Visitors can find the information they need in just a few clicks without getting lost in unnecessary pages.
- Fast page loading: Optimized performance means customers don’t abandon the site out of impatience.
- Accessible design: Features like readable text, clear buttons, and ADA-compliant elements ensure everyone can use your site comfortably.
Supports Long-Term Growth
Your business will change over time, and your website should be ready to adapt with it. A professional HVAC web design company builds with the future in mind:
- Scalable structure: The site can handle more pages, services, and traffic as your business grows.
- Easy updates: Adding new promotions, blog posts, or service details is straightforward without rebuilding the site.
- Integration-ready: As you adopt new tools, booking systems, or marketing strategies, the site can integrate them seamlessly.
